The Importance of Choosing a Local Window Installer for Your Home
When it comes to upgrading or remodeling a home, windows play an essential function not only in visual appeals but also in energy performance, comfort, and security. The choice of windows significantly impacts a home's overall appeal and efficiency. Similarly crucial is who installs those windows. A local window installer can bring special benefits to the table, making them a vital resource for homeowners. This short article checks out the benefits of selecting a local window installer, what to consider when hiring one, and common questions connected to the installation procedure.
Why Choose a Local Window Installer?
Choosing a local window installer has various benefits that can make the installation procedure smoother and more reliable. Here are some crucial advantages:
1. Community Knowledge
Local window installers generally have a deep understanding of the community's architectural designs and environment requirements. This knowledge allows them to recommend window types that are best fit for a particular location.
2. Personalized Service
A local installer can offer a level of tailored service that larger, corporate installers might not offer. Property owners can often enjoy direct interaction and customized recommendations for their projects.
3. Track record
Local installers rely greatly on their reputation within the community. Therefore, they are more most likely to focus on consumer satisfaction and top quality work to make sure favorable reviews and referrals.
4. Supporting Local Economy
Using local services promotes community growth and supports local economies, permitting property owners to contribute to their area.
5. Easily Available
Local installers are often more available for consultation, follow-up, or prospective warranty claims. Fast responses and service can provide property owners assurance.
6. Compliance with Local Codes
A local installer is usually fluent in local structure codes and policies, ensuring that installations fulfill safety and legal requirements.
Factors to Consider When Hiring a Local Window Installer
Discovering the Best Double Glazing local window installer requires careful consideration. Here are a number of aspects to keep in mind:
Experience and Expertise: Always check the installer's experience in the window installation field. Experienced professionals are better geared up to handle unexpected problems that may emerge throughout the installation process.
Licensing and Insurance: Ensure the installer has the essential licenses to operate in your area as well as insurance protection to secure against accidents or damage.
Products Used: Inquire about the kinds of materials and window brand names the installer deals with. Top quality products ensure durability and energy effectiveness.
Portfolios and References: Ask for previous work samples and references. A reliable installer should have a portfolio showcasing their past tasks along with reviews from satisfied clients.
Warranty and Post-Installation Service: Discuss warranty options not just for the windows but likewise for the installation work to defend against future concerns.
Cost Estimates: Get composed price quotes from numerous installers to compare rates and identify what is consisted of in the estimated cost.

How do I know if I need new windows?
Indications you might need new windows consist of drafts, condensation in between window panes, problem opening or closing windows, and noticeable damage like rot or fractures.
How long does window installation generally take?
The duration of installation can differ based upon the number of windows and their types. Typically, a standard home can anticipate installation to take anywhere from a couple of hours to a full day.
Can I install windows myself?
While some experienced DIY lovers might carry out Window Insulation installation, working with a professional is frequently suggested for guaranteeing proper fit, sealing, and adherence to building regulations.
